Introduction

The Certified Training and Development Specialist program, designed by Global Horizon Training Center, provides participants with a comprehensive understanding of modern learning and development (L&D) practices. It equips professionals with the tools, techniques, and frameworks to design, deliver, and evaluate impactful training programs that align with organizational strategies. This course combines theory, practical applications, and case studies to help participants become certified professionals capable of leading effective workforce development initiatives and creating sustainable learning cultures within their organizations.

Outlines

Day 1: Foundations of Training and Development

  • The role of training and development in organizational success.

  • Understanding the learning and development (L&D) cycle.

  • Principles of adult learning (Andragogy vs. Pedagogy).

  • Key competencies of a professional trainer.

  • Ethics and professional standards in training.

Day 2: Training Needs Assessment and Analysis

  • Importance of Training Needs Assessment (TNA).

  • Methods for identifying performance gaps and learning needs.

  • Linking TNA to organizational strategy and KPIs.

  • Tools and techniques for collecting and analyzing training data.

  • Case study: Developing a training needs analysis plan.

Day 3: Instructional Design and Curriculum Development

  • The ADDIE model (Analyze, Design, Develop, Implement, Evaluate).

  • Learning objectives and outcome-based design.

  • Selecting appropriate training methods and materials.

  • Creating engaging training content and learner activities.

  • Designing blended and e-learning programs.

Day 4: Training Delivery and Facilitation Skills

  • Effective communication and presentation techniques.

  • Managing group dynamics and engaging participants.

  • Using visual aids and technology in training delivery.

  • Coaching, mentoring, and on-the-job training approaches.

Day 5: Evaluation, ROI, and Certification

  • Evaluating training effectiveness (Kirkpatrick’s Four Levels).

  • Measuring return on investment (ROI) in training.

  • Continuous improvement in training programs.

  • Developing a professional training portfolio.

  • Certification assessment and feedback session.

  • Closing discussion: The future of learning and development.
